Six-year-old critically injured after being thrown from e-rickshaw in Kanpur, case filed
Kanpur e-rickshaw attack: Case filed after boy critically injured

Kanpur: In a shocking incident, the Raipurwa police on Wednesday night registered a case against eight individuals from Chamanganj under several serious charges, including attempt to murder, for critically injuring a six-year-old boy.

Incident Details

According to police, the incident occurred on April 20 at around 10:00 pm. A local resident, identified as Pintu, in an inebriated state, forced the child to sit in an e-rickshaw. He then performed stunts, pushed the child off the moving vehicle, and later ran the wheels over him.

Victim Rescued and Hospitalized

The child was later taken to a hospital by the e-rickshaw owner, Dheeraj, and his wife. The victim's mother stated that the accused also threatened to kill her if she filed a police complaint.

Police Action

Raipurwa inspector Ajay Singh said that based on the written complaint, a case was registered against Pintu Pilot, Dheeraj, his wife, and five unidentified persons under charges of attempt to murder, intimidation, rioting, and other relevant sections. Efforts are underway to arrest the accused.
